Ruby Finds A Worry

-Tom Percival

I often recommend Ruby Finds a Worry to parents as a gentle tool for teaching emotional intelligence, especially around recognizing and naming anxiety, normalizing feelings of worry, and encouraging communication and connection as healthy ways to cope. This story is ideal for young children to facilitate meaningful family conversations about stress, reassurance, and resilience.
